Exploring the Digital Library Landscape: A Guide for Users
The digital library landscape is a vast and expansive world filled with countless resources. To successfully explore this realm, users need a roadmap to guide them. This article provides a thorough overview of essential tips and techniques for efficiently utilizing digital libraries. First, it's important to determine your specific goals. What are you searching in a digital more info library? Once you have a clear understanding of your objectives, you can start on the process of browsing the available databases.
- Employ search tools effectively by utilizing relevant keywords and Boolean operators.
- Get acquainted with yourself with the structure of different digital libraries, as they often vary.
- Don't hesitate to contact library staff for assistance if you encounter any obstacles.
Keep in mind that digital libraries are constantly evolving, so it's crucial to stay current on the latest developments and resources. By following these guidelines, you can successfully navigate the digital library landscape and unlock its vast potential.
